This is a LIGHT DUTY rack, Not Heavy Duty!
This rack is made with lighter gauge wire and thinner walled tubing than comparably priced racks. In general appearance, it is similar to other racks, but the wire pattern of the shelves is different reflecting the lighter duty design and lighter gauge wire used. The joint connectors for the tubing are lighter weight and do not form as solid a connection as other racks; reversing the orientation of two of the connectors helped form a functional connection for those tubes. The kit does not include wheels which is why I thought that the pricing and quality were in line with comparable racks. If I had compared the product weight specifications, I would have noticed that this rack weighs 36 pounds while comparable racks (same dimensions and description) weigh 60-68 pounds; that’s a lot of difference in the amount of steel used in fabrication!! Again: This is a LIGHT DUTY rack, Not Heavy Duty as described by the seller!

The product came very quickly, which was nice as I needed it to be here before a party. The rack was easy to put together. Didn't really have written instructions, just a picture, but if you took your time and looked at the picture closely you could figure it out. Just make sure you put the shelf stoppers on correctly (there is an arrow and word "top" on the stoppers so you need to make sure the arrow is pointing up as they are tapered and your shelf will not fit correctly if you don't! Also make sure you put the shelves on right side up as these too are tapered and will not fit over the shelve stoppers if put on upside down. I have another shelving unit that is right next to this one and that one is more heavy duty, so I wish this one would have been heavier also, but it still looks and works good.
